Transaction 58861ca34c6beac06199d0d15da9c18baddb082fc38796cbe011281e1a834ed8
1 Input
1 Output
-
58861ca34c6beac06199d0d15da9c18baddb082fc38796cbe011281e1a834ed8:0
- value
- 21886400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8543425899ba67ff27c1e1010daf3a2ca2f52ede OP_EQUAL
- address
- 3DqeNJhCzkJPdkrY24s4WTjqBU8KJp5PAC